Reporter Genes

13.4K
Reporter genes are a type of protein-coding gene that are often tagged to a gene of interest. Once inside a target cell, reporter genes usually produce visually identifiable characteristics like fluorescence and luminescence when expressed along with the gene of interest. Thus, reporter genes “report” the presence or absence of genes of interest in an organism, determine the gene expression pattern, or track the physical location of a DNA segment or protein in the cell.

    Area of Science:

    • Oncology
    • Pathology

    Background:

    • Carcinosarcomas are rare biphasic tumors characterized by malignant epithelial and mesenchymal components.
    • These tumors occur in various organs, including the lung, uterus, ovary, and prostate.
    • Hypopharyngeal carcinosarcoma represents an extremely rare subtype.

    Observation:

    • This report presents a case of carcinosarcoma originating in the hypopharynx.
    • The diagnosis was made in August 2016.

    Findings:

    • The case involved a rare instance of carcinosarcoma in the hypopharynx.
    • Histopathological analysis confirmed the dual malignant epithelial and interstitial nature of the tumor.

    Implications:

    • Highlights the extreme rarity of hypopharyngeal carcinosarcoma.
    • Contributes to the limited literature on this rare entity.
    • May aid in future diagnosis and understanding of hypopharyngeal carcinosarcomas.
